In the Myanmar music landscape, "Only One" resonated particularly well on social platforms like Facebook and TikTok, often used in user-generated content celebrating anniversaries or "best friend" relationships. Its success lies in its accessibility—using simple, heartfelt Burmese phrasing that feels personal yet relatable to a broad audience.
